Madelyn Rose Sanfilippo is an Assistant Professor in the School of Information Sciences at the University of Illinois at Urbana-Champaign, affiliated with the Illinois Informatics Institute and the Center for Global Studies, as well as the multi-institution Workshop on Governing Knowledge Commons. Her mixed methods research explores governance of sociotechnical systems, prioritizing understanding of governance success, failure, and externalities to empirically ground future policy and decision-making in tech and data governance approaches that prioritize social good. She teaches courses on data governance, social aspects of information technology, and privacy.
